- The distance between Kalakan, Russia and Moncion, Dominican Republic is approximately 11,693 km or 7,266 mi.
- To reach Kalakan in this distance one would set out from Moncion bearing 355.3°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Kalakan bearing 187.7° or S .
- Kalakan has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c) whereas Moncion has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Kalakan is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Moncion is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 31.6 °C (56.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 47 °C (84.6°F) more in Kalakan.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 902.1 mm (35.5 in) less which is equivalent to 902.1 l/m² (22.14 US gal/ft²) or 9,021,000 l/ha (964,405 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 34.6° lower in Kalakan than in Moncion.
